Output 650793fb29c78c5b5548b4d35311033d8b58e3615b975986252ae5a22cd5accc:0

value
87519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20342ec6cabb15609b1c294ad1495401bcfc2a3a OP_EQUAL
address
34dJ4QELajyu1orx7xogZs6YNyooaouGdD
transaction
650793fb29c78c5b5548b4d35311033d8b58e3615b975986252ae5a22cd5accc
spent
true